Dual antithrombotic therapy and gastroprotection in atrial fibrillation: an observational primary care study
BACKGROUND: Patients with both atrial fibrillation (AF) and cardiovascular disease (CVD) may receive dual antithrombotic therapy (DAT) with both an anticoagulant and ≥1 antiplatelet agents.
